Tianyi's Blog Tianyi's Blog
首页
  • 计算机网络
  • 操作系统
  • 计算机科学
  • Nginx
  • Vue框架
  • 环境配置
  • Java
  • JVM
  • Spring框架
  • Redis
  • MySQL
  • RabbitMQ
  • Kafka
  • Mirror Sites
  • Dev Tools
  • Docker
  • Jenkins
  • Scripts
  • Windows
  • 科学上网
  • 旅行
  • 网站日记
  • 软件
  • 电子产品
  • 杂野
  • 分类
  • 友情链接
GitHub (opens new window)

Tianyi

一直向前,永不停止
首页
  • 计算机网络
  • 操作系统
  • 计算机科学
  • Nginx
  • Vue框架
  • 环境配置
  • Java
  • JVM
  • Spring框架
  • Redis
  • MySQL
  • RabbitMQ
  • Kafka
  • Mirror Sites
  • Dev Tools
  • Docker
  • Jenkins
  • Scripts
  • Windows
  • 科学上网
  • 旅行
  • 网站日记
  • 软件
  • 电子产品
  • 杂野
  • 分类
  • 友情链接
GitHub (opens new window)
  • 系统设计

  • 计算机网络

  • 操作系统

    • 汇编学习笔记
      • 学习新语言
        • 学习新语言的步骤
        • 源码阅读方法论
    • 程序是怎么执行的?
  • Computer Science

  • CS
  • 操作系统
tianyi
2023-09-25
目录

汇编学习笔记

# 学习汇编小工具

2023年2月6日

太极思想,小中有大,大中有小 观察 + 推理 得到结论 开始的时候一天不坚持,那么就会失败 需要不断补充新知识,让自己的知识树更加完备

# 小工具:

# tool

  • 在线汇编模拟器 https://guillaume-savaton-eseo.github.io/emulsiV/ (opens new window)
  • Linux标准文档 https://refspecs.linuxfoundation.org/ (opens new window)
  • redis解析文档 https://mp.weixin.qq.com/s/MGcOl1kGuKdA7om0Ahz5IA (opens new window)

glibc各个版本下载链接 http://ftp.gnu.org/gnu/glibc/ (opens new window)

# 个人

  • 蓝奏云win10 https://pipe.lanzoum.com/b03jpkucf?password=11 (opens new window)
  • 分享链接 https://flowus.cn/willorn/share/ad27dcf7-545c-497e-8d43-52ea8a5321c2 (opens new window)
  • 备份信息 https://flowus.cn/willorn/5e469e57-b0ac-48ee-9677-c3d38a73eac0 (opens new window)

# 学习新语言

# 学习新语言的步骤

  1. 推理语言的内容,实现
  2. 验证对该语言的推理
  3. 快速过该语言的书籍
  4. 找个工具的源码熟悉

# 源码阅读方法论

在想要去研究一个源码之前,需要知道其历史发展,是干嘛的,有什么用,为了解决什么样的需求而设计的,知道了这些可以自己分析如果是自己会怎么去实现,从哪些方面入手,从而剥离无关紧要的东西。 站在一个设计者的角度看:直接先猜测,是我我也这样设计!!! 分析为何要这样设计时记住一句话,任何设计都是有需求作为支撑的,考虑到需求就能知道原理了。

完善页面 (opens new window)
计算机网络之一句话概念
程序是怎么执行的?

← 计算机网络之一句话概念 程序是怎么执行的?→

最近更新
01
JDK
02-23
02
BadTasteCode && 优化
09-11
03
Gradle 实践操作指南及最佳实践
09-11
更多文章>
Theme by Vdoing | Copyright © 2021-2025 Tandy | 粤ICP备2023113440号
  • 跟随系统
  • 浅色模式
  • 深色模式
  • 阅读模式